Whether in the workplace or the supply chain, inclusion and diversity are focused, hot-button issues for the majority of corporations. And as the national culture shifts, we aim to discuss some of those issues on this podcast. In this episode, Tanya Isley, publisher of MBE magazine and Brian Martin, the founder of BriStar Collective and a member of the Human Rights Campaign’s National Board of Governors as well as the HRC’s Diversity, Equity, and Inclusion Liaison for the Las Vegas community, discuss what to continue to expect on the Diversity Discourse journey.
